A porous material designed to trap odors and gases
Activated carbon is not a normal dust filter. It is a highly porous material with a large internal surface area. As air passes through it, odor molecules and volatile organic compounds are captured through adsorption.
Air enters
Odor-filled air moves into the filtration system using controlled airflow.
Carbon contact
Air passes through a bed or layer of activated carbon media.
Adsorption happens
Odor molecules and VOCs are trapped inside microscopic pores.
Cleaner air exits
The treated air returns fresher with reduced odor and VOC load.
Designed for continuous odor control in occupied spaces
Odor reduction
Helps reduce everyday odors from kitchens, pets, gyms, waste rooms, smoke, and closed spaces.
Safe daily filtration
Activated carbon can be used continuously while people are present, unlike ozone shock treatment.
VOC and gas capture
Supports reduction of volatile organic compounds, chemical fumes, and gas-phase pollutants.
Works with other technologies
Carbon filtration becomes stronger when combined with HEPA, UV-C, PCO, or ozone service when needed.
